About Tia
Hi, I’m Tia. I’m Māori and Aboriginal, the eldest of six siblings, and a former nursing student with a real love for learning, culture and helping young people feel confident in themselves.
I’ve always enjoyed school, especially biology, and in Year 12 I received academic excellence awards in Biology, Psychology, Nutrition and Research Project B. Biology was one of the subjects I connected with most, especially learning about evolution, DNA, epigenetics, the body and the way living things adapt and work. Studying nursing helped me build on that interest and gave me a stronger understanding of human biology, communication and care.
I also have experience working with children in the NDIS space, which has taught me patience and the importance of supporting each student differently. I’m calm, encouraging and easy to talk to, and I’m best suited to supporting students up to Year 11.

My biology lessons are calm, structured and easy to follow, with a focus on helping students properly understand what they’re learning instead of just memorizing it. I’m especially confident in topics like evolution, DNA, genetics and epigenetics, and I enjoy breaking down big ideas into something that feels more simple and less overwhelming.
Lessons usually go for one hour and can focus on homework, assignments, test revision, missed classwork or any topic the student wants extra support with. I like to plan ahead so each session has structure and purpose, but I’m also happy to go with the flow if other questions come up or we need to spend more time on something.
I know biology can feel like a lot of new words and big concepts at once, so I want students to feel comfortable saying when they don’t understand. That moment when something feels hard is often where the real learning starts. My goal is for students to leave feeling supported, more confident and proud of the progress they’re making.
